The Labratta Netana Music & Art Festival

The Labratta Netana Music & Art Festival

Join us on Thursday 26 October for the grand opening of the DOITS Gallery; in commemoration to some of New Zealand’s finest wood & stone carving artists and their artwork. The gallery provides the opportunity to showcase the work of participating artists, as part of the lead-up to the Labratta Netana Music & Art Festival, opening in late November (27th Nov – 9th Dec) at Leigh Sawmill Reserve.

This is a family event, with free admission, open to the general public.

Captain Festus McBoyles Travelling Variety Show @ LEIGH SAWMILL CAFE
Jan 10 @ 5:30 pm – 6:30 pm

Captain Festus McBoyle and his motley crew have been successfully infecting NZ for over 6 years.
Armed with cheeky humour and side splitting songs, this Madcap Troupe is more fun than a squirrel up ya’ jumper! Complete with trusty wife Miss Lucy Drawers, Ships rat Mr Cheese and strongman extraordinaire ‘The Great Ebeneza ’, the Captain offers a 1st class voyage into his weird and wonderful world.

Regularly compared to Monty Python, Spike Milligan and Benny Hill, this clever Vaudeville ensemble is a must see.
Flaunting Pantomime and Music hall origins, this lot manage to transcend both age and culture with ease. Family entertainment at its best……..Musical comedy at its finest……The Ultimate rotten entertainers!

Round the Horn w Hopetoun Brown and Finn Scholes @ LEIGH SAWMILL CAFE
Jan 12 @ 9:30 pm – 11:45 pm

Hopetoun Brown and the genius of Finn Scholes set sail for an ambitious tour of the Hauraki Gulf Islands aboard a wooden double-ended ketch!

Leigh Sawmill represents the North Island stop and locals will marvel and point as Ponsonby’s finest brass players row ashore in a tiny dinghy brimmed full of tubas, trombones, saxophones and a giant clarinet.
Dance the night away as this hot-forged trio parp and stomp into the warm summer evening. Sing along as Finn fires up the Leigh Sawmill grand piano while Tim and Nick go blue in the face blowing into their antique wind instruments!
